WebNov 11, 2024 · This holiday tradition doubles as a fun Thanksgiving craft for the kids. Cut out leaf shapes from colorful cardstock, then punch a hole and tie string through each one. Have each family member write something they're grateful for on a leaf before hanging it on the tree (we made ours by adding a few sticks and branches to a plain vase).
